sominator Posted June 3 Share Posted June 3 Hello! I purchased a Sonicake dual footswitch to pair with my POD Express. It comes with a TRS cable, and I changed the POD Express global settings to work with it: Setting 3 (Volume Jack) set to white (FS3/FS4) Setting 6 (FS3) to blue (mod on/off) Setting 7 (FS4) to green (delay on/off) Despite these changes, the Sonicake still acts like a single footswitch, turning the "On" button on and off, with no other functionality. Does anyone have experience with or a solution for this? Thanks! 1 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

pott24 Posted Monday at 04:13 AM Share Posted Monday at 04:13 AM I have a similar switch, the Hotone one, and it works flawlessly. You want to make sure that you got a Momentary switch (not latching), connected through a TRS cable, and that the Global Settings are indeed as you specify (but double-check; a factory reset may have changed your settings). I only run tests with a connected POD Express (phone, PC, doesn't matter), so that I can monitor what happens without needing to hear the sound. There is no indicator on the POD unit when you turn Effects on/off, so I look at the individual blocks as I use the footswitch on POD Express Edit.
